Clarke 6500968 CFMSS1 Folding Mitre Saw Stand Specification

The Clarke 6500968 CFMSS1 Folding Mitre Saw Stand is designed to provide a robust and versatile support solution for both professional and DIY woodworking projects. This stand is engineered to accommodate a wide range of mitre saws, ensuring compatibility and ease of use. Constructed from high-quality steel, the stand offers excellent durability and stability, supporting a maximum weight capacity of up to 150 kg. Its foldable design allows for easy storage and transport, making it ideal for mobile work environments or limited workspace areas. The stand features adjustable arms, extending to accommodate longer workpieces, which enhances its utility for diverse cutting tasks. Quick-release mounting brackets are included, enabling efficient and secure attachment of the saw, while also allowing for swift removal when necessary. Integrated material supports with end stops enhance precision and repeatability in cutting operations. The Clarke 6500968 CFMSS1 is equipped with sturdy rubber feet, ensuring a non-slip grip on various surfaces and minimizing vibrations during use. The stand's ergonomic design promotes comfortable and safe operation, reducing operator fatigue. With its combination of portability, strength, and adaptability, the Clarke 6500968 CFMSS1 Folding Mitre Saw Stand is an excellent choice for those seeking reliability and convenience in their woodworking endeavors.

Clarke 6500968 CFMSS1 Folding Mitre Saw Stand F.A.Q.

How do I assemble the Clarke 6500968 CFMSS1 Folding Mitre Saw Stand?

To assemble, start by unfolding the legs until they lock into place. Attach the support arms using the provided bolts and secure the mitre saw to the stand using the quick-release clamps. Refer to the manual for detailed step-by-step instructions.

What is the maximum weight capacity for the Clarke 6500968 CFMSS1 Folding Mitre Saw Stand?

The Clarke 6500968 CFMSS1 Folding Mitre Saw Stand can support a maximum weight of 150 kg (330 lbs), making it suitable for most mitre saws and workpieces.

How do I properly maintain the Clarke 6500968 CFMSS1 Folding Mitre Saw Stand?

Regularly check for loose bolts and tighten them as needed. Clean the stand after each use to remove sawdust and debris. Lubricate moving parts occasionally to ensure smooth operation. Store in a dry place to prevent rusting.

Can the Clarke 6500968 CFMSS1 stand accommodate different brands of mitre saws?

Yes, the stand is designed to be universal and features adjustable mounting brackets that can accommodate most brands and models of mitre saws.

What should I do if the folding legs of the Clarke 6500968 CFMSS1 are not locking properly?

Ensure that there is no debris obstructing the locking mechanism. Inspect for any signs of damage or wear. If issues persist, contact Clarke customer support for assistance or replacement parts.

How can I safely transport the Clarke 6500968 CFMSS1 Folding Mitre Saw Stand?

To transport, first detach the saw and fold the stand. Use the integrated carrying handle for easy transportation. Be cautious of the weight and ensure the stand is securely fastened in your vehicle to prevent movement.

Is the Clarke 6500968 CFMSS1 Folding Mitre Saw Stand adjustable in height?

No, the stand is not adjustable in height as it is designed to provide a stable and fixed working platform. Ensure to use it on a level surface for optimal performance.

What are the dimensions of the Clarke 6500968 CFMSS1 when fully extended?

When fully extended, the Clarke 6500968 CFMSS1 measures approximately 113 cm (44.5 inches) in length, providing ample space for supporting long workpieces.

Can I use the Clarke 6500968 CFMSS1 Folding Mitre Saw Stand outdoors?

Yes, the stand is suitable for outdoor use. However, ensure it is placed on a stable and level surface, and store it indoors when not in use to protect against weather-related damage.

What should I do if the support arms of the Clarke 6500968 CFMSS1 are not holding the material securely?

Check that the support arms are properly tightened and aligned. Adjust the clamps to ensure a secure grip on the material. If the issue continues, inspect for any damage or wear.
